Cleves Drive is in Rubery, Birmingham and in Bromsgrove district. B45 9UT is located in the Rubery North elect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Bromsgrove.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Is Cleves Drive Street dangerous?

In 2023, 113 crimes were reported near Cleves Drive . 58% of streets in the UK are more dangerous. This street can be considered safe. The most common type of crime was violence and sexual offences. Crime rate was measured within a 0.5 mile radius of B45 9UT.

Employment

The percentage of retired residents living in B45 9UT area is much higher than the country's average. According to Census 2011, 35% residents of this area were retired, while the average in the UK was 14%.
